Контрольная работа по программированию
контрольные работы, Программирование Объем работы: 32 стр. Год сдачи: 2013 Стоимость: 15 бел рублей (484 рф рублей, 7.5 долларов) Просмотров: 323 | Не подходит работа? |
Оглавление
Содержание
Литература
Заказать работу
1Чтение консольного ввода 3
2 Основные принципы обработки исключений. Типы исключений 14
Практическое задание 28
Список использованных источников 32
2 Основные принципы обработки исключений. Типы исключений 14
Практическое задание 28
Список использованных источников 32
Создание хорошей системы ввода/вывода (I/O) является одной из наиболее сложных задач для разработчиков языка.
Доказательством этому служит наличие множества различных подходов. Сложность задачи видится в охвате всех возможностей. Не только различный исходный код и виды ввода/вывода, с которыми вы можете общаться (файлы, консоль, сетевые соединения), но так же вам необходимо общаться с ними большим числом способов (последовательный, в случайном порядке, буферный, бинарный, посимвольный, построчный, пословный и т.п.).
Разработчики библиотеки Java атаковали эту проблему путем создания множества классов. Фактически, существует так много классов для системы ввода/вывода в Java, что это может сначала испугать (по иронии, дизайн ввода/вывода Java I/O на самом деле предотвращает взрыв классов). Также произошли значительные изменения в библиотеке ввода/вывода после версии Java 1.0, когда изначально byte-ориентированная библиотека была пополнена char-ориентированными, основанными на Unicode I/O классами. Как результат, есть некоторое количество классов, которые необходимо изучить прежде, чем вы поймете достаточно хорошо картину ввода/вывода Java и ее правильно использовать. Кроме того, достаточно важно понимать историю эволюции библиотеки ввода/вывода, даже если вашей первой реакцией было: “не надоедайте мне историей, просто покажите мне, как использовать это!” Проблема в том, что без исторической перспективы вы постоянно будете смущаться некоторыми классами, определяя, когда вы должны, а когда не должны использовать их.
Эта глава даст вам введение в различные классы ввод/вывода стандартной библиотеки Java и расскажет о том, как их использовать.
Класс File
Прежде чем перейти к классам, которые действительно читают и записывают данные в поток, мы посмотрим на утилиты, обеспечивающиеся библиотекой в помощь вам в обработке директории файлов.
Класс Fileимеет обманчивое имя — вы можете подумать, что он ссылается на файл, но это не так. Он может представлять либо имя...
Доказательством этому служит наличие множества различных подходов. Сложность задачи видится в охвате всех возможностей. Не только различный исходный код и виды ввода/вывода, с которыми вы можете общаться (файлы, консоль, сетевые соединения), но так же вам необходимо общаться с ними большим числом способов (последовательный, в случайном порядке, буферный, бинарный, посимвольный, построчный, пословный и т.п.).
Разработчики библиотеки Java атаковали эту проблему путем создания множества классов. Фактически, существует так много классов для системы ввода/вывода в Java, что это может сначала испугать (по иронии, дизайн ввода/вывода Java I/O на самом деле предотвращает взрыв классов). Также произошли значительные изменения в библиотеке ввода/вывода после версии Java 1.0, когда изначально byte-ориентированная библиотека была пополнена char-ориентированными, основанными на Unicode I/O классами. Как результат, есть некоторое количество классов, которые необходимо изучить прежде, чем вы поймете достаточно хорошо картину ввода/вывода Java и ее правильно использовать. Кроме того, достаточно важно понимать историю эволюции библиотеки ввода/вывода, даже если вашей первой реакцией было: “не надоедайте мне историей, просто покажите мне, как использовать это!” Проблема в том, что без исторической перспективы вы постоянно будете смущаться некоторыми классами, определяя, когда вы должны, а когда не должны использовать их.
Эта глава даст вам введение в различные классы ввод/вывода стандартной библиотеки Java и расскажет о том, как их использовать.
Класс File
Прежде чем перейти к классам, которые действительно читают и записывают данные в поток, мы посмотрим на утилиты, обеспечивающиеся библиотекой в помощь вам в обработке директории файлов.
Класс Fileимеет обманчивое имя — вы можете подумать, что он ссылается на файл, но это не так. Он может представлять либо имя...
1. Патрик Ноутон, Герберт Шилдт. Полный справочник по Java.- McGraw-Hill,2006, Издательство "Диалектика", 2006
2. Чен М.С. и др. Программирование на JAVA:1001 совет: Наиболее полное руководство по Java и Visual J++:Пер.с англ./Чен М.С., Грифис С.В., Изи Э.Ф..-Минск:Попурри, 2007.-640с.ил.+ Прил.(1диск.)
3. Майкл ЭферганJava: справочник.- QUE Corporation, 1997, Издательство "Питер Ком", 1998
4. И.Ю.БаженоваЯзык программирования Java.- АО "Диалог-МИФИ", 2009
2. Чен М.С. и др. Программирование на JAVA:1001 совет: Наиболее полное руководство по Java и Visual J++:Пер.с англ./Чен М.С., Грифис С.В., Изи Э.Ф..-Минск:Попурри, 2007.-640с.ил.+ Прил.(1диск.)
3. Майкл ЭферганJava: справочник.- QUE Corporation, 1997, Издательство "Питер Ком", 1998
4. И.Ю.БаженоваЯзык программирования Java.- АО "Диалог-МИФИ", 2009
После офорления заказа Вам будут доступны содержание, введение, список литературы*
*- если автор дал согласие и выложил это описание.